1. How Your Body Can Deliquesce On A Long-Haul Flight
That seemingly benign environment of an aeroplane cabin is, in fact, a remarkably efficient dehydrator. The air inside a plane is often drier than desert air, typically holding less than 15% humidity. This low humidity significantly increases the rate of fluid loss from your body, primarily through respiration and skin evaporation.
Research shows that on a 10-hour flight, a passenger can lose around two litres of fluid. This isn't just about feeling thirsty; prolonged exposure can lead to reduced cognitive function, fatigue, and even exacerbate jet lag. It’s a classic case of invisible loss, as your body slowly deliquesces fluid into the dry air.
Understanding this biological reality underscores the importance of staying hydrated, even when you don't feel acutely thirsty. It’s a testament to how profoundly a seemingly small environmental factor can impact physiological well-being over time.

3. The "Gotcha" Clauses Everyone Misses
Have you ever meticulously read a terms of service agreement? Chances are, you're among the vast majority who haven't. A famous study on terms of service revealed just how much we overlook in these ubiquitous documents.
In this experiment, participants signed up for a fictitious social network. An astounding 98% missed 'gotcha' clauses, including one requiring users to hand over their first-born child as payment for access. While extreme, it highlights a widespread phenomenon of ceding abstract, and sometimes profoundly personal, rights without proper consideration. This is a form of invisible loss, where we inadvertently bilk ourselves out of privacy or agency.
This study underscores the often-ignored power dynamics embedded in online interactions. We routinely agree to conditions that would be unthinkable in face-to-face transactions, simply because they're presented in a lengthy digital format. 4. The Surprising Cost of Human Pregnancy
The conventional wisdom about pregnancy nutrition often revolves around the idea that an expectant mother needs to eat for two, or at least consume an extra 300 calories per day. However, recent research suggests this figure, while not entirely wrong, is a significant underestimate of the total energy expenditure.
A 2024 study estimated that human pregnancy actually costs about 50,000 extra calories over the full nine months. While the 300-calorie daily bump is a rough average, spreading that 50,000 calorie total evenly across the pregnancy results in closer to 180 extra calories per day in the first trimester, rapidly increasing nearer to the end. The initial lower demand is where the "300 calories" myth potentially misleadingly represents the full scope.
This invisible gain of calorific demand, often underappreciated, highlights how our biological processes are far more energy-intensive than commonly understood. It's a testament to the immense physiological work undertaken by the body to create and sustain new life, demonstrating an unseen cost. 5. Koala Prints and Forensic Fakery
The distinctive ridged patterns on our fingertips are universally recognised as unique identifiers, crucial in forensic science. However, nature has thrown a curveball in the form of koalas. Koala fingerprints are so remarkably similar to human fingerprints that they have reportedly confused forensic investigators at crime scenes.
This astonishing biological convergence is a powerful reminder of how readily we assume uniqueness when, in reality, parallel evolution can create strikingly similar solutions. It introduces a small, yet significant, element of doubt into what was once considered an infallible method of identification. It's a subtle gain for the koala, in terms of evolutionary survival, masking its presence.
The similarity is so pronounced that even under a microscope, distinguishing between koala and human dermatoglyphs requires expert analysis. It’s a fascinating insight into convergent evolution and an example of how something as seemingly fundamental as a fingerprint can have an surprising mimic.
